Seasonal Spring Couscous-Filled Colorful Bell Peppers Recipe

Ingredients

Adjust Servings:
6 bell peppers, halved and seeded
2 tablespoons olive oil, divided
1 onion, chopped
1 lb ground round
1 teaspoon garlic salt
1/2 teaspoon black pepper
1 teaspoon oregano
2 teaspoons of fresh mint, chopped
1 ripe tomatoes, seeded and diced
1/4 cup sun-dried tomato, diced
3 cups couscous, cooked
2 cups feta cheese, crumbled
of fresh mint (to garnish) or basil (to garnish)

    Steps

    1
    Done

    Preheat Oven to 450 Degrees. Line a Baking Sheet With Foil. Put Peppers, Cut Side Down, on the Surface. Drizzle With 1 Tablespoon of Olive Oil and Season With Salt and Pepper. Roast in the Oven For 4-6 Minutes.

    2
    Done

    in a Large Skillet Heat the Other Tablespoon of Olive Oil. Add Onion and Saut For a Few Minutes. Then Add Beef and Garlic Salt and Pepper. Cook Beef and Crumble. Drain Well. Let Cool a Few Minutes.

    3
    Done

    Add Mint, Oregano, Both Diced Tomatoes, Couscous and Half of the Feta Cheese. Gently Toss Together.

    4
    Done

    in a Baking Dish, Place Peppers Cut Side Up This Time and Fill With Meat and Cheese Mixture. Top With Remaining One Cup of Feta. Bake at 375 Degrees For an Additional 10-15 Minutes or Until Heated Through.

    5
    Done

    Garnish With Fresh Mint or Basil.
